WebSep 21, 2016 · Schizanthus pinnatus ( Angel’s Wings Poor Man’s Orchid ) Erect and somewhat bushy annual with almost fern-like, lance-shaped, light-green leaves, up to 5 inches long. Angel’s Wings bears large, tubular flowers that are in terminal, open cymes, and come in shades of pink, red, and purple. Schizanthus /ˌskɪˈzænθəs/, also called butterfly flower, fringeflower, poor-man's-orchid, is a genus of plants in the nightshade family, Solanaceae. They are annual or biennial herbaceous plants, with attractive flowers and they belong to the subfamily Schizanthoideae of the Solanaceae. The genus includes species … See more Annual or biennial, glandulous-pubescent herbaceous plants, with alternate, pinnatilobate or bipinnatisect leaves and attractive flowers, arranged at the end of stems. Bushy, upright annual with fern-like foliage and clusters of miniature, orchid-like flowers in purple, mauve-pink, yellow or white, with markings in white, yellow, black or red. Needs rich, moist soil and will flower best as a pot plant or a greenhouse specimen.
